Well, I wouldn't want to disappoint Woodzy, so here you are...

Thoughts before installing - I actually already don't like it. Just the plain and bare page design, the screenshot that looks like it was taken on a Windows 95 machine, and the fact that the news page says it was started in 2003 and hasn't been updated since 2005... Screenshot makes it look like an annoyingly more complex Paint program, let's see how it does in testing...

During testing - Well... It has a large amount of largely unrecognizable or oddly drawn clip art. They also apparently couldn't decide which perspective they wanted, as some things are drawn from a straight down view, others from a straight ahead view, and still others at any number of odd angles. Drawing seems harder than it should be for a map making program... Wait, what? There's a guns and lasers and missiles section amongst all the terrain and city drawing clip arts... I guess that works, depending on what kind of campaign you're running. Okay, rotating and resizing and whatnot else is easy enough, that's a plus for it. I'm left wondering... What does this have that I couldn't manage to draw by hand? ...Granted, we play online, so I haven't hand drawn anything...

I strongly urge you to look into MapTools and the other Tools programs on that site. I only just discovered them myself, but they've easily replaced the old Game Table program we used to use. They have bunches of tutorial videos for it, as well as tons of downloadable images to use in it (I got the first of a number of downloads, and it had 2.72 gigs worth of images in it). The maps you can create are pretty damned realistic, and it has the advantage (for us, anyway) of also being a program like Game Table that you can host games online with.
